The expansion ratio of liquid chlorine to gas is about 457 times. This is why liquid chlorine should never be trapped in a pipeline between two closed valves … big bang!

What is the expansion ratio of CO2?When vaporized at 60°F, the expansion ratio is 535:1. CO2 exists as a gas or solid below 60 psig. In liquid form, carbon dioxide weighs 4.9 pounds per gallon. In gaseous form it is slightly heavier than air.
Article first time published onWhat is the expansion ratio of water?
The density of liquid water is approximately 0.96 grams per cubic centimeter at 100 C at atmospheric pressure. The density of water vapor at 100 C at atmospheric pressure is about a factor of 1600 less, and so water expands by a factor of 1600 when it turns into steam at atmospheric pressure.
What is expansion ratio of liquid oxygen?
Liquid oxygen has an expansion ratio of 1:861 under 1 standard atmosphere (100 kPa) and 20 °C (68 °F), and because of this, it is used in some commercial and military aircraft as a transportable source of breathing oxygen.
Can chlorine be a liquid?
Chlorine is a greenish yellow gas at room temperature and atmospheric pressure. It is two and a half times heavier than air. It becomes a liquid at −34 °C (−29 °F). … The gas is easily liquefied by cooling or by pressures of a few atmospheres at ordinary temperature.

Why is chlorine soluble?
Chlorine gas is soluble because it disproportionates in water. This is a disproportionation reaction whereby Chlorine is both oxidised ( 0 in Cl2 to 1- in HCl) and reduced ( 0 in Cl2 to 1+ in HClO). This is rather a reaction than ordinary hydration. Thus, this happens relatively spontaneous.
Why chlorine is not soluble in water?
Rather than dissolving directly the chlorine is actually engaging in a chemical reaction with the water: In other words it is reacting to form hydrochloric acid and hypochlorous acid, the former of which dissociates completely in water since it is a strong acid the latter exists in equilibrium since it is a weak acid.

Why is chlorine greenish yellow?
The halogens darken in colour as the group is descended: thus, while fluorine is a pale yellow gas, chlorine is distinctly yellow-green. This trend occurs because the wavelengths of visible light absorbed by the halogens increase down the group.

How do you melt chlorine?
Chlorine – Melting Point and Boiling Point Melting point of Chlorine is -101°C. Boiling point of Chlorine is -34.6°C. Note that these points are associated with the standard atmospheric pressure.

What is liquid expansion?
Expansion of liquids is much greater than that of solids. When a liquid is heated in a container, heat flows through the container to the liquid, which means that the container expands first, due to which the level of the liquid falls. When the liquid gets heated, it expands more and beyond its original level.
